Arena size/VIP seats.
I know this was talked about a while back, but I'm a bit lazy to go looking for it, so I'll post it again. I'm going to be doing a stadium upgrade in the near future, up to 25k or 30k, depending on what people think of having a 30k seater in VI with less than 1000 supporters atm.
Other than that, is the question of VIP seats. I currently am using 3% after what was talked about in the other thread. My question is for those who have 3% with larger stadiums. Is it worthwhile? I know it will generate more income, 5k or more at 25k seats, but do you have any issues with selling them? Should I go to 25k or 30k, considering that I'll be going into pretty deep debt to do it, and 3% makes it cost even more. If my keeper sells that I'm trying to offload I'll have ~100k in the bank plus the ~300k I'm willing to go into debt to do it. Thoughts? Comments? Info please. Tell |

Sometimes I feel like sharing what's hidden in my excel spreadsheet.
Here we go, crowd levels of all my home competitive matches since my second season, first complete season...
I once built a stadium at 3%, when I upgraded to 22k, so it's not completely crazy to do this. However, you can see that at higher numbers, my crowds were much more around 2.3% or 2.4%. My current stadium was built to 60k with 2.5%, then I added 36 VIP seats for my supporters, which gives me the 2.6% you can see now ![]() Going to 30k with less than 1000 supporters may be a bit big, but it all depends on how you think your team will do next season, and especially, at what speed you are adding new fan club members... With a good showing in league, and a steady increase of supporters, you could be selling out that 30k by the end of next season... FM

The thing that's key, I think, is how frequently you sell out one section of the stadium without selling out others vs. overall sellouts. If none of the sections sell out, then the percentages don't matter all that much, if everything sells out then it's better if you went too high. I went 2.75% VIP seats this time around; my utilization is often under that, but I suspect that my number of sellouts might be large enough that I'm still ahead.
